Hi all
I use Owner treble hook safety caps to cover the trebles of my poppers/stickbaits
I use LL size(green), and it fits ST76 4/0 nicely, not sure about 5/0
I got a pre-rigged Fisherman Big mouth 170 rigged with two big trebles(not sure of brand) that didn't fit the biggest LL sized Owner cover,
Any recommendations?
Also I would like to confirm if the 1.5L sized caps(blue) fits ST76 & ST66 in 3/0 sizes
Thanks in advance
Mahmoud
-
Hi Mahmoud,
I to use Owner hook covers on all my per-rigged lures.
I can confirm that the blue 1.5L cover fits both the ST66N & ST76N in 3/0 perfectly as I just checked my ones.
I can also say that the green LL ones fit the 5/0 ST76N, but the points protrude a little past the edge of the cap.
The Owner LL green hook covers are the largest on the market that I know of, so I don't have an answer for the larger trebles that you have, other than making something up out of tubing or a dense foam.
